Growth conditions of Ficus microcarpaThe small water banyan is relatively shade-tolerant and can grow well in bright places without direct sunlight. It prefers a warm growing environment and is afraid of low temperatures. The most suitable growth temperature for it is between 22-30 degrees. This temperature range allows it to grow well. In winter, the temperature must not be lower than 15 degrees. How to grow small water banyanThe small water banyan cannot grow in a dark environment for a long time, otherwise, its petioles will grow too long, and the leaves will become dull, yellow and weak. When caring for it, it needs sufficient sunlight. The right amount of light can make the green plants grow stronger, but strong light should be avoided. Watering the Small Banyan TreeThe small water banyan needs to change the water every two days. When changing the water, the water level should not exceed the roots of the plant. If it exceeds the roots, it will affect its root breathing and be detrimental to its growth. Fertilization of small water banyanThe growth rate of the small water fig is relatively fast, and it is difficult to meet its needs relying solely on nutrients in the water. Therefore, fertilizer needs to be used once every half a month, and the amount of fertilizer should be applied appropriately. Small water fig pest controlIt is easier for small water figs to breed bacteria in water, so you should change the water frequently during maintenance to avoid bacterial invasion. If you find that it is infected with pests, you can use professional pesticides to soak and kill the pests. How to grow small water banyan at homeGenerally speaking, the propagation method of small water banyan is division. This method is simple and easy to survive. Break a small water banyan into two parts from the rhizome. The roots of both parts need to be retained. Then soak the roots in vitamin B12 solution for ten minutes to prevent rot. Finally, plant the plants separately in sink pots for maintenance. Precautions for the maintenance of small water banyanTo maintain the small water fig, you need to use slightly harder water. If the water is too soft, it is not suitable for the growth of the plant. Moreover, if there is no lime in the water used to maintain it, its roots are prone to rot. |
